Job Description:
Provides engineering support to manufacturing, production control and facility operations by designing and installing communication, control, quality, monitoring and mechanical systems. Provides system modifications as required to support vehicle model changes in assigned areas. Assists with budget development for new models through research and cost estimating. Develops process control charts for new models, and ensures current production processes maintain efficiency and high quality while realizing a reduction in cost. Provides engineering support by the design and installation of new and modified process equipment as well as maintenance for existing process equipment. Communicates with suppliers to ensure goals of quality, cost and delivery are met.
Job Requirements:
- Excellent communication, problem solving, and analytical skills.
- Knowledge of NES, TOSHA, OSHA, NEC, ANSI robot safety guidelines, ISO14000, and ISO9000.
- As required by job assignment, knowledge of computer programming languages, welding, hydraulic, pneumatic, PLC, machine and tooling processes, and packaging design.
- Ability to develop conceptual level designs and cost estimates for future model studies.
- 3 years of related experience at a professional level.
- A four year degree in Engineering, Industrial Technology, or Engineering Technology required. Equivalency will be considered for internal promotions with two years of experience equating to 1 year of education.
- Advanced knowledge of word processor, spreadsheet, other PC applications, or mainframe applications to create specialized applications or products of a highly technical nature.
- Occasional day or overnight travel.
